About ITV America
ITV America, part of ITV Studios, is one of the largest producers of unscripted content in the U.S. The company is behind series such as Peacock’s #1 streaming original Love Island USA, as well as Love Island Games and Love Island: Beyond the Villa, Netflix’s Emmy-winning Queer Eye, FOX’s Hell’s Kitchen, History’s Alone and Pawn Stars, Netflix’s Worst Ex Ever and Worst Roommate Ever, Prime Video’s Going Home with Tyler Cameron, Roku’s Reptile Royalty, OWN’s Love & Marriage: Huntsville and many others.
JOB OVERVIEW:
ITV Studios is responsible for some of the most famous and loved entertainment properties in the world. ITV America is one of the fastest growing regions, currently serviced by the global team based in the UK. We are now looking for a brand partnerships and licensing leader to work directly with our American partners.
The VP of Brand Partnerships, North America will lead the development and implementation of ITV Studios brand partnerships strategy in the region. Based in Stamford, CT, the role reports directly to the SVP of Brand Licensing, Global Partnerships in London, with a dotted line to the Chief Business Officer, ITV America. The role’s primary responsibility will be driving commercial growth across ITV Studios’ US portfolio, which includes titles such as “Love Island”, “Hell’s Kitchen” and “The Voice”, through both brand licensing and content partnerships.
The position requires a senior-level operator with exceptional commercial judgment and solid in-market relationships. The role holder must have the gravitas to present to C‑suite clients, and the diplomacy to navigate complex stakeholder environments including managing potential conflict with network-level sales while ensuring ITV Studios’ IP remains protected and positioned for long-term strategic value for the brand owner.
The role is central to identifying, pitching, shaping, and approving North American brand opportunities around some of the world’s most recognizable and most loved TV formats, as well as supporting development of new content franchises and creator-led content built for brand partnership. The role requires frequent travel within the US and some international travel to the UK, while working across multiple time zones with UK and global teams.
The role maximizes the commercial value of ITV Studios’ brands by ensuring flawless operational delivery across brand integrations, licensing, e‑commerce, and production, protecting our IP, enhancing partner value, and delivering consistent, high‑quality branded experiences across platforms.
